High-tech building heated and cooled with ground-source energy using precast driven piles in steel-reinforced concrete
- Completion: 1998
- Cooling capacity: 230 kW
- Heating capacity: 100 kW
- Annual cooling output: 120 MWh
- Annual heating output: 60 MWh
- Client: Omicron Electronics GmbH, Klaus - A
- Architect: Nägele & Waibel, Dornbirn - A
- Building services consultant: GMI Ingenieure, Dornbirn - A
enercret installation:
112 precast driven piles in steel-reinforced concrete with a length of 12 m are equipped with 11,000 m of HDPE piping 20/2.0 mm and connected to the manifold block in the building services centre via 9,000 m of piping. The water/glycol mixture circulating in the pipe system absorbs the heating and cooling energy and transports it to the heat pump.
